Information on how you can make a submission to a Public Notified consent

Submissions

Submissions may be made in writing to the Selwyn District Council by the closing date for such submissions.


Please note: Submissions are a public document and they are available for viewing by the public. It is also likely that the submission or a summary of the submission will be available on our website.

All submissions must be dated and signed by the person making the submission, and must contain the following information:

  1. Full name, postal address, telephone number and email (as well as fax number if applicable).
  2. Details of the application in respect of which submission is being made (this is to include the location and application number).
  3. Whether the application is supported or opposed should be clearly indicated.
  4. Your submission should include the reasons you support or oppose the application.
  5. The decision you believe the Consent Authority should make.
  6. Whether you wish to be heard in support of your submission at any hearing which may be convened to determine the matter.

A copy of your submission must be served as soon as is reasonably practicable on the applicant.
